Preparing for Your Hot Stone Massage

Before your session begins, ensure you arrive with plenty of time to spare. This allows you to relax and settle into the environment. Consider wearing comfortable clothing that is easy to remove or adjust. Hydrating in advance can also help prepare your muscles for the warmth and stimulation of the stones.

Communication with your therapist is key to a positive experience. Discuss any specific areas of tension or discomfort you may have. This dialogue can set the tone for your treatment. Take a moment to identify your goals for the session. Being clear about your expectations will help tailor the massage to your needs.

Common Techniques Used

Hot stone massage incorporates various techniques that enhance relaxation and relieve muscle tension. One common approach involves the placement of heated stones on specific points of the body. These stones are usually basalt, known for their heat retention properties. The therapist may also use the stones as an extension of their hands, gliding them across muscles to alleviate tightness. This method delivers both heat and pressure simultaneously, allowing deeper penetration into areas of discomfort.

Another technique focuses on specific muscle groups, often tailoring the treatment to the client's needs. The therapist may alternate between using the stones and traditional massage techniques, such as kneading or tapping. This combination maximises the benefits of the heat while ensuring that areas requiring special attention receive adequate care. Additionally, the use of essential oils can enhance the overall experience, offering aromatherapy benefits that further promote relaxation and well-being.

Aftercare Tips for Optimal Results

To maintain the benefits of your hot stone massage, proper aftercare is crucial. Hydration plays a significant role in this process. Drinking plenty of water helps flush out toxins released during the treatment, keeping your muscles well-hydrated and reducing any lingering soreness. Gentle stretching or light activity can also support continued muscle relaxation. Listening to your body and allowing adequate rest can enhance the overall results of your session.

It is advisable to avoid strenuous activities immediately following your massage. High-impact exercises may lead to muscle tightness, counteracting the relaxation achieved during your treatment. Instead, consider practising relaxation techniques such as deep breathing or meditation. Applying a warm pack to the areas of tension may prolong comfort and ease. Simple self-care routines can complement the effects of the massage, promoting ongoing muscle relief and well-being.
